    Default New Pinball Hall of Fame game for 2012

    Pulled directly off their Facebook page:

    FarSight Studios is extremely proud to announce that we will be releasing a new pinball game in early 2012! We’ve been busy acquiring licenses, building new tables, and developing our technology on many platforms (including iPhone, iPad, and Android). We welcome all comments and table suggestions (we keep a running tally of all requests). We want to ensure that our game will be the definitive collection of classic pinball! Stay tuned for updates over the next few months!

    Pin-Bot was on every version of the William's collection.

    I assume they just didn't license Bride of Pin-Bot. They said they included every table they had licensed, so they apparantly license these on an individual basis rather than having a license that gives them free reign to the entire library of whatever company they're dealing with. I imagine if they're dealing with the William's library again instead of something like a collection focused on Bally or Stern tables for something new (Which is what I'm hoping for), that it has an excellent chance.

    I don't think there's much hope for tables that depended on expensive outside IP (Such as Terminator 2) since that would destroy their budget for a game that will likely be sold for $40 in fairly modest numbers. But perhaps something like the Twilight Zone license, if the IP holders don't have an unrealistic view of the worth of the IP, would be a possibility.

    They may have to talk to Microsoft about the rights for Haunted House. It was used in Microsoft Pinball Arcade, roughly 1999-ish. I am pretty sure that Pinball Arcade is the reason that the Gottlieb collection had such weak tables. Pinball Arcade had Baffle Ball (one of the first big-selling pinball games), Humpty Dumpty (first game with flippers), Knockout (neat 1950's boxing theme with playfield animation), some halfway decent wedgehead game from the 60's, Spirit of '76, Haunted House, and some shitbox billiards-themed game from the 90's.

    I think we're due for a Bally collection. Bally always had great artwork.

    Some exciting news.

    http://www.pinballarcade.com/

    http://www.youtube.com/embed/QhXyRfbIQLQ

    It's called Pinball Arcade. It will feature tables from Stern, Bally, Williams, and Gottileb. It will be available on XBLA, PSN for the Vita and PS3, 3DS, Windows, Mac, Android, and Apple platforms. It's due in early 2012 and promises regular updates for years to come (Following the model set by another popular downloadable pinball release, it appears). And we'll be seeing licensed tables make appearances.

    The initial slate of tables (What was shown off in the trailer, at least) is Arabian Nights, Ripley's Believe It or Not, Black Hole, and Theatre of Magic (I know that last one will make a lot of people happy).

    I normally prefer a physical release and hope we'll eventually get one in the future when downloadable additions to this ceases, but I think a downloadable model supports this concept to a tee. Will allow people to just buy what they actually want, it will hopefully see us get many more tables than we'd of gotten with a normal retail release, and it should make licensed tables far more viable rather than something not even worth wasting time hoping for.
